A Professional Certificate in Bemba Literary Criticism equips participants with a profound understanding of Bemba literature, enabling them to analyze texts critically and contextualize them within their socio-cultural settings. The program focuses on developing advanced analytical skills applicable to diverse literary forms.
Learning outcomes include mastering advanced critical theories, conducting insightful textual analysis of Bemba novels, poetry, and drama, and effectively communicating critical interpretations both orally and in writing. Students will also gain expertise in researching and presenting scholarly work on Bemba literature.
The duration of the Professional Certificate in Bemba Literary Criticism typically spans several months, depending on the program’s specific structure and intensity. A flexible schedule often accommodates working professionals.
This certificate holds significant industry relevance for aspiring academics, researchers, and educators specializing in Zambian literature and African studies. Graduates may find employment opportunities in universities, research institutions, publishing houses, and cultural organizations. The program also enhances skills valuable for language and cultural preservation efforts within the Bemba-speaking community.
